Overview of the Caillou Daddy’s Not Home Right Now Book
The "Daddy’s Not Home Right Now" book centers around Caillou’s feelings when his father
is away for a short period. Through simple language and engaging illustrations, it helps
children understand and cope with separation anxiety, emphasizing that parents’
temporary absence doesn't mean they are gone forever. The narrative is designed to
reassure young readers that their loved ones will return, fostering a sense of security and
understanding. This book is part of the broader Caillou series, which is known for its

realistic portrayal of everyday childhood experiences. The stories often focus on themes
like family, friendship, emotions, and daily routines, making them highly relatable for
young children. "Daddy’s Not Home Right Now" is particularly effective in addressing a
common childhood concern—what happens when a parent is away—and offers comfort
through gentle storytelling.
Storyline and Themes
Plot Summary
In "Caillou Daddy’s Not Home Right Now," Caillou is excited about his day but soon notices
that his father is not around. The story follows Caillou’s feelings of curiosity, confusion,
and slight sadness as he waits for his father’s return. Throughout the book, Caillou’s
family reassures him that Daddy is simply away for a little while and will be back soon.
The narrative emphasizes patience, understanding, and the importance of trusting loved
ones.
Main Themes
- Separation and Reunion: The core theme addresses how children feel when a parent is
temporarily away and reassures them about the eventual return. - Emotional Expression:
The story encourages children to recognize and express their feelings of sadness or worry.
- Trust and Security: Reinforces the idea that parents always come back, fostering a sense
of safety. - Routine and Consistency: Demonstrates that daily routines continue despite a
parent’s absence, providing stability.
Illustrations and Visual Appeal
The illustrations in the "Caillou Daddy’s Not Home Right Now" book are warm, colorful,
and simple, perfectly suited for preschool-age children. The artwork features soft lines and
friendly characters that evoke a sense of comfort and familiarity. The expressive faces of
Caillou and his family members help convey emotions effectively, enabling children to
connect with the story on a visual level. The visual storytelling complements the text by
depicting scenes of Caillou engaging in various activities—playing with toys, reading, or
waiting patiently—highlighting that even when a parent is absent, daily life continues
smoothly. This visual approach is crucial in early childhood books, as it helps children
process emotions and understand the narrative without needing complex language.
